39 foreign universities that accept the Enem score

The importance of National High School Examination (Enem) for admission to Brazilian institutions is widely known by students. However, what many people do not know is that the performance in the tests can also be used by foreign universities.

In Europe, several institutions accept the Enem score as part of joining their student body. Most of them are located in Portugal and the United Kingdom. UK

The admission process at UK universities varies by institution. But, part of them already takes into account the performance in the Enem as part of the selection.

Five universities include, among other items, the Enem score as part of admission. However, each institution has its methods for admission, so the interested person should enter the respective websites to check the details.

  • kingston university: requires a minimum score of 55% on the Enem as one of the items described.
  • University of Bristol: result above the cut-off point in the Enem as part of the admission process.
  • University of Oxford: the Enem is just one of the many criteria required by the renowned university.
  • University of Glasgow: the grade on the Enem is one of the points included in the admission process.
  • BirkbeckUniversity of London: the High School certificate or Enem are among the items for admission to the foundation year

What is the foundation year?

International students admitted to British universities must undergo an introductory year, the foundation year. It works as a preparation for the higher education system in the country.

PORTUGAL

As in the United Kingdom, Portuguese universities adopt different criteria for admitting foreign students. Currently, 34 Portuguese institutions include Enem scores as part of admission.

See the main ones:

University of Algarve

It requires a minimum of 500 points on the essay and 475 points on each of the other tests. The university has annual fees between 2,000 and 3,500 euros that can be paid in up to 8 installments.

Coimbra University

Applications from Brazilian students who participated in the last three editions of Enem. Typically, admission processes have applications open in June.

Polytechnic Institute of Beja

Students who have completed high school and participated in the last three editions of the Enem can participate.

University of Lisbon

The application period takes place between March and October. The institution adopts several criteria for admission.

University of Porto

The institution adopts different weights for Enem grades. This will vary depending on the desired course and college.
